Not known Factual Statements About freelance ios development



Just before iOS 5, the developer required to manually manage the threads. However, the release of iOS five extra new techniques to the managed object context to get rid of the need for handbook thread management; instead you'll be able to securely obtain Main Info objects through a block of code handed towards the performBlock: or performBlockAndWait: methods.

Having said that, there are various challenges a highly skilled iOS developer must pay attention to pertaining to Swift and its interoperability with Objective-C.

The purpose of the two-7 days no-chance trial time period is to get started on dealing with the developers and involve them inside the workforce.

By default, when animating a perspective which has a shadow, the shadow is redrawn throughout Each and every stage on the animation. You may enhance animations with shadows by rasterizing the layer of your see Together with the shadow.

When getting these experts in your development workforce on a full-time or aspect-time foundation is always a obstacle and no transient tutorial can address the topic fully, we hope the questions In this particular publish can offer a starting point for identifying builders with a reliable mastery in the cellular application development natural environment.

By way of example, iOS Dev Weekly is a great journal. It’s value taking a look at it to arrange oneself to evaluate a candidate’s engagement level.

If this site you want bigger concurrency, You can even have different persistent keep coordinators, however this includes included complexity and likewise elevated memory utilization.

Correct iOS expertise extends significantly further than coding understanding. Really professional iOS developers could have a radical understanding of the iOS System, freelance ios development its idiosyncrasies, as well as relative deserves and pitfalls of the varied implementation possibilities accessible.

Fairly, these questions are supposed to function a useful part of an Total effective recruiting course of action, as click here described in our publish Looking for the Elite Several. At the end of the working day, choosing remains as much of an artwork as it does a science.

Define support and means readily available: Enable the developer know who they will turn to for assist and what methods can be obtained, particularly when They are really working remotely.

Potent contracts and very clear conversation about fees and expectations should help assure a clean workflow and prosperous project consequence.

In distinction, the Swift bridge removes the initWith syntax and modifies the formatting automatically to your Swift syntax as follows:

Proficiency in version Management with Git: Model Management is essential for just about any development project, and Git is the most generally used procedure. A developer need to be at ease working with Git for resource code administration.

The backup ought to include things like your entire procedure as well as all the applications I have set up. Critical duties include:

Leave a Reply

Your email address will not be published. Required fields are marked *